What Is Steak?

Steak refers to a cut of meat, usually from beef, sliced perpendicular to the muscle fibers. Different cuts come from different parts of the animal, which affects tenderness, flavor, and cooking methods.

Common cuts include:

  • Ribeye Steak – Known for its marbling and rich flavor
  • Sirloin Steak – Leaner but still flavorful
  • T-bone Steak – Combines tenderloin and strip steak in one cut
  • Filet Mignon – Extremely tender and delicate
  • New York Strip Steak – Firm texture with bold flavor

Each cut offers a slightly different experience, making steak a versatile choice for many cooking styles.


The Importance of Marbling

Marbling refers to the thin streaks of fat within the meat. These fat deposits melt during cooking, giving steak its signature juiciness and flavor.

Steaks with higher marbling tend to be:

  • More tender
  • More flavorful
  • Better suited for grilling or pan-searing

Popular Cooking Methods

1. Grilling πŸ”₯

Grilling is one of the most popular ways to cook steak. The high heat creates a flavorful crust while keeping the inside juicy.

2. Pan-Searing 🍳

Cooking steak in a hot skillet with butter and herbs produces a rich, caramelized exterior.

3. Broiling

Broiling uses intense heat from above, similar to grilling, making it a quick indoor cooking option.

4. Reverse Searing

A modern technique where the steak is slowly cooked at low heat and then seared at the end for a crisp crust.


Steak Doneness Levels

Steak can be cooked to different internal temperatures depending on preference:

  • Rare – Cool red center
  • Medium Rare – Warm red center (often considered ideal)
  • Medium – Pink center
  • Medium Well – Slightly pink center
  • Well Done – Fully cooked with no pink

Many chefs recommend medium rare because it balances tenderness and flavor.


Nutritional Value

Steak provides several essential nutrients, including:

  • High-quality protein for muscle repair
  • Iron for healthy blood cells
  • Vitamin B12 for nerve and brain function
  • Zinc for immune health

However, moderation is important because red meat can contain saturated fat.


Tips for the Perfect Steak

βœ” Bring the steak to room temperature before cooking
βœ” Season simply with salt and pepper
βœ” Use high heat for a good crust
βœ” Let the steak rest for 5–10 minutes after cooking so juices redistribute
